About this work

Candle arm belonging to a two-tiered candelabrum with a figure of Mary at the top. The arm is bent twice and decorated with four grape clusters and five vine leaves. The round drip pan is decorated at the bottom with fish-bladder motifs and has a downward-extending edge of cross-flowers towards the center, which masks the placement on the arm. The candle holder is hexagonal, openwork, placed on three vertical supports, transitioning into a projection with a screw thread. This is the second arm of the upper ring, numbered with 2 round dots. The candle holder is numbered with 2 shallow dots.
